Career Path
Media Analyst
Media Analysts research and evaluate the representation of ethnic minorities in media, providing insights that shape content strategy.
Content Creator
Content Creators produce engaging media that reflects diverse cultures, ensuring broad representation and audience engagement.
Diversity Officer
Diversity Officers develop and implement strategies to promote inclusivity in media, addressing disparities in representation.
Cultural Consultant
Cultural Consultants guide media projects to ensure accurate and respectful representation of various ethnic groups, enhancing authenticity.
Social Media Manager
Social Media Managers create campaigns that highlight diverse voices, driving awareness and engagement across platforms.
